Abstract :
A real-world example of a fighter aircraft is used as a benchmark to estimate computational resources required for various numerical methods, such as MoM, MLFMM, hybrid MoM/PO. Using a commonly available computer (such as DELL 690 n), this problem could be solved over a wide frequency range (200 MHz to 20 GHz). Both memory and CPU requirements are tabulated as a reference. Parallel efficiency of these techniques is also studied.
